new oil leak

1996 3.2l auto rodeo. I just replaced
my water pump, and when I was cleaning I found that the baseplate for my oil filter was leaking. It is not leaking where the filter actually seals to it, but on the opposite side of that plate. Is there a way to take it apart and reseal it, or do I need to replace the whole damn thing?

Re: new oil leak

Ahh, the oil cooler o-ring. This is a common problem on MKIII VWs, and it also happened on my '97 Rodeo. This is an easy and quick fix. There is a large o-ring which is sandwiched between the oil cooler and the flange. You'll have to unscrew the filter, unscrew a large nut at the top of the threaded tube, remove the old brittle ring, put the new one in and button things up. Good luck.

Re: new oil leak

Well its done, and the o-ring was flat. no wonder it was leaking. super easy too. just need a 1 1/4 socket to take it apart. bam no leaks anymore . the damn o ring was 12 bucks at the dealer. probably the most expensive oring I have ever purchased in my life.
